If the plan to kill Hamlet doesn't work, what back up plan does Claudius propose?

a. Seek asylum in a neighboring kingdom
b. Arrange a duel with Laertes
c. Attempt to poison Hamlet during a feast
d. Flee to a distant land and assume a new identity

Final answer:

Claudius proposes a duel with Laertes as a back up plan if the plan to kill Hamlet doesn't work.

Step-by-step explanation:

Claudius proposes b. Arrange a duel with Laertes as a back up plan if the original plan to kill Hamlet doesn't work. In Act V of the play, Claudius conspires with Laertes to arrange a fencing match between him and Hamlet. The plan is for Laertes to use a poisoned sword to kill Hamlet during the duel.

This back up plan demonstrates Claudius' relentless determination to get rid of Hamlet, even resorting to manipulative tactics to achieve his goal. The king concocts a backup plan as well, proposing that if Hamlet succeeds in the duel, Claudius will offer him a poisoned cup of wine to drink from in celebration. Gertrude enters with tragic news.
